What is a fraud chargeback associate?

Fraud Chargeback Associates are professionals who investigate and resolve disputes related to fraudulent charges on customer accounts, typically within financial institutions or payment processing companies. They analyze transaction data, communicate with customers and merchants, and determine the legitimacy of chargeback claims. Their primary goal is to protect both the company and its customers from financial losses due to unauthorized transactions or scams. They must be detail-oriented, familiar with industry regulations, and skilled in handling sensitive information.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be a fraud chargeback associate?

To thrive as a Fraud Chargeback Associate, you need str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and a solid understanding of financial transactions, often supported by a degree in finance, business, or a related field. Familiarity with chargeback management systems, payment platforms, and fraud detection tools such as Visa Resolve Online or Mastercard Dispute Resolution is typically required. Exceptional communication, investigative mindset, and time management skills help you efficiently resolve disputes and collaborate with internal and external stakeholders. These capabilities are crucial for accurately identifying fraudulent activity, minimizing financial losses, and maintaining compliance with industry regulations.

How does a fraud chargeback associate collaborate with other departments to resolve disputed transactions?

A Fraud Chargeback Associate often works closely with teams such as customer service, risk management, and compliance to investigate and resolve disputed transactions. This role requires clear communication to gather and verify information, ensuring that all relevant details are considered before making a decision. Regular collaboration helps streamline the chargeback process, prevent future fraud, and ensure regulatory requirements are met. Building strong relationships with colleagues across departments is key to efficiently managing cases and supporting customers.

We are seeking a detailed oriented and driven Payment Specialist who specializes in ACH, EFT claims, and wire processing to join our team.  As an East West Bank employee, you will be part of a growing and stable organization that provides career path development opportunities while serving a growing and profitable market. 

As a Payment Specialist, you will work in a fast-paced environment and be responsible for managing tasks related to ACH processing, which includes reviewing, processing and reconciling ACH prefunding files, ACH exceptions (reversals, stop payment requests, failed batches, etc.) ensuring the usage of correct ACH codes, and assisting with EFT claim processing (disputes/chargebacks) within the established SLAs.  The Payment Specialist role is critical in maintaining secure and efficient payment processing with a focus on fraud prevention and adhering to the Banks processes and procedures.  

Responsibilities
  • Accurate handling of ACH and EFT claim activity ensuring payments are compliant with Bank procedures, regulatory & NACHA requirements.  
  • Process, research, and resolve ACH reject activity within established SLAs.  
  • Investigate and resolve payment discrepancies, including unauthorized transactions and chargeback activity. 
  • Monitor, review, and clear ACH fraud alerts according to Bank policy.  
  • Track and follow up on status of all pending ACH batches.  
  • Exception handling review, including follow-ups with internal departments on pending responses, process return files and reconcile daily activity.   
  • Process EFT claims, including reviewing supporting documentation, updating dispute logs, following up on pending claims, and tracking resolution status withing established SLAs. 
  • Cross train and support wire processing activities. 
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
